Purchasing your first rental property is a big step in your real estate investor journey. Aside from choosing a potentially profitable property, you need to figure out how to finance your rental.

Before sharing how to apply for an investment loan, let’s look at how a primary home mortgage differs from a rental property mortgage.

The Difference Between a Mortgage for a Primary Home and a Rental

On the surface, a mortgage for a rental may look similar to a mortgage for a primary home since the application process is the same. However, there are different rules and guidelines lenders follow when you apply for a mortgage on a rental property.

Larger Down Payments

Much of the southeast US is home to phenomenal music, but Tennessee holds a central role in the country’s musical history. Blues, bluegrass, classic country, country pop, rock ‘n’ roll, and southern gospel all have roots that sprouted right here! Today, Tennessee is 1st in the nation for employment in music publishing, and third for employment in musical instrument manufacturing, sound recording, record production, integrated record production and distribution, and numbers of musical artists and groups.

Parks Realty has been awarded five awards by Leading Real Estate Companies of the World®, a global network of market-leading independent real estate firms. These awards include Million Dollar Club, Momentum Club, Marketing Contest, and President's Service Award, a top individual honor awarded to Michele Barnes, Parks Director of Relocation. The awards were presented during the Leading Real Estate Companies of the World® 2022 Annual Conference, March 7-10, at Wynn Las Vegas.

Parks was presented the Million Dollar Club Award for 13 of its 129 outgoing referrals selling for more than $1,000,000. This award recognizes members sending two or more outgoing closed referrals with an actual sales price of $1 million or greater.

One of the most treasured aspects of home ownership (second only to the financial advantages over renting) is the ability one has to make their abode uniquely their own. Once you own a home, you can remodel the kitchen, replace the flooring, create your dream spa bathroom, update the landscaping, and of course, paint your home’s interior in absolutely any way you please. 

Even so, if this isn’t destined to be your forever home and it’s probable that you’ll eventually want to re-sell it, ideal exterior and interior design options are more limited.
